Check your homeowners policy. Some HO policies cover liability from operation of RC model aircraft (for hobby/recreational purposes). The UAV specific policies sometimes have more exceptions or exclusions to coverage than HO. I believe I read one recently that said we will insure you unless the accident was your fault. Such an exclusion greatly undercuts the value of the coverage. I believe the AMA insurance is conditioned upon your strict compliance with all applicable laws, regulations and AMA guidelines. The coverage is free with membership so hard to complain but still good to know what kind of protection you are actually getting.
